Devotion for Friday, October 4, 2024

“Others fell among the thorns, and the thorns came up and choked them out.  But others fell on the good soil and yielded a crop, some a hundred, some sixty, and some thirty times as much.  The one who has ears, let him hear” (Matthew 13:7-9).

The good soil is the Lord, His word, knowing and understanding that every circumstance will grow us in faith.  Do not focus upon how much is produced – that belongs to the Lord.  Focus upon remaining rooted in the Lord.  The cares of the world can choke you and take your eyes off the prize.  The parable is simple to understand, and you know what the Lord is saying, so heed the word of the Lord.

Lord, I do know what you are saying.  Your word is to be taken as the source of life.  If I am distracted, carried away by the world or worry about circumstances, I will wither and die.   If I am in You, I will grow and bear fruit.  Help me so that I heed these words of Yours and grow deeper in the truth You have revealed.  You have given me the words of eternal life.  Help me to live into that life.

Lord Jesus, apart from You I can do nothing.  Help me to live these words.  You will cause me to bear whatever fruit You will give me to bear.  Guide me in Your goodness and mercy to have a singular focus as I willingly walk the path You have set before me.  Take my eyes off myself and what I am doing so that I may focus upon You and listen for what You would have me do.  Guide me always my Savior.  Amen.

 




Devotion for Thursday, October 3, 2024

“Others fell on the rocky places, where they did not have much soil; and they sprang up immediately, because they had no depth of soil.  But after the sun rose, they were scorched; and because they had no root, they withered away” (Matthew 13:5-6).

Many will hear the word of the Lord, comprehend that here is truth, but not let the word sink in.  The word of the Lord must take root.  You are to become like Christ.  Jesus is not after fair-weather friends, but He has come to make of you a child of the Heavenly Father.  Life is not about how you feel, but about living life with the intention of becoming what the Lord is making of you.

Lord, when times are tough, I often fold up and wither.  I need the deep roots in You to sustain my life so that in times of drought I may not wither away.  You know this, but I need help to do my part so that I may be sustained in and by You through all that life will bring my way.  Lead me to have depth in this faith that You have given me so that my weariness may be refreshed with the truth of Your word.

Lord Jesus, Word made flesh, You have come that we may have true and abundant life.  Take me away from a Sunday religion that only makes me feel good, but does not prepare me for the times of heat which come in my life.  Lead me to grow deep roots in You through daily prayer, reading of Scripture, and meditating upon and inwardly digesting the words You have given me.  Guide me, Lord, so that I may abide in You now and forever.  Amen.

Devotion for Tuesday, October 1, 2024

“On that day Jesus had gone out of the house and was sitting by the sea.  And large crowds gathered to Him, so He got into a boat and sat down, and the whole crowd was standing on the beach” (Matthew 13:1-2).

Jesus is practical.  All things were created through Him, so of course He knows physics and how things work.  He’s in the boat and they are on the shore.  It’s a natural amphitheater.  Our Lord will use current situations and circumstances for His word to go forth.  Be a part of what the Lord is doing and know that You also may be called upon to be His voice speaking the words of truth.

Lord, You always seem so natural when You do things.  You just sit in a boat and start talking to thousands.  You and the Father are One and in that mystery, I think of myself as one in the crowd and would never be one to speak.  But You have given me the words of eternal life.  How can I stand by and watch as the multitudes go hungry for the lack of the eternal sustenance that You give?

Lord Jesus, You have called for me to follow You.  No matter where I am, or what I am doing, give me Your word to speak.  Holy Spirit, bring to remembrance everything I need to know so that I may speak Your words when needed.  In all things, Lord, grant that I would be faithful to use every situation and act in all circumstances to be faithful to the call of grace You have given me.  Lead me to be a child of the Heavenly Father.  Amen.
